It will be ordered in for you and dispatched immediately. Table of ContentsReviewsAuthor InformationTom Cutler is a humourist, writer, magician, and Sherlock Holmes aficionado. He has written numerous books on a variety of subjects including language, sex, and music. He is the author of several international bestsellers including A Gentleman's Bedside Book and the Amazon number-one blockbuster, 211 Things A Bright Boy Can Do. His books have been translated into several languages. Tom has also written for The Guardian, Daily Mail, Huffington Post, and The Telegraph.
